On Wed, 16 Jun 2004, Rodney M Dyer wrote: > The current available client OpenAFS 1.3.6400 has two known issues. The > Freelance option works for most sites, except where your site name is > "uncc".
Actually I think it's sites where root.afs is (or isn't) some particular volume number. Sites other than uncc had the same problem. > Is has been recently found in testing that the crypt option is > problematic on machines where you have P4 hyperthreading enabled. So from > what I gather, unless your site is "uncc" and you are running on a > hyperthreaded processor with hyperthreading turned on, you should be ok > with these OpenAFS options.
